Enhancing thermal and electronic properties in epitopotaxial Si/Ge/Sn graphane heterostructures.
Hyejin Jang, Akash Rai, and David G. Cahill
OSU subcontract; prime: NSF EFRI-1433467
In collaboration with colleagues at THE Ohio State University, U. Texas-Austin, Boston College, and CEA Grenoble, we are working to establish structure-property relationships for the thermal conductivity of layered crystals with highly anisotropic thermal and electrical transport. We use time-domain thermoreflectance to study the anisotropic thermal conductivity of individual exfoliated crystals with an intial focus on germanane (GeH) and black phosphorous. We are using impulsive and spontaneous Raman scattering to measure the frequencies of zone center optical phonons, elastic constants, and phonon density of states.
